Il termine “Active Content” si riferisce a codice di programmazione incorporato nei contenuti di una pagina web. Quando la pagina viene acceduta tramite un browser, il codice incorporato viene automaticamente scaricato ed eseguito sul computer dell’utente. Esempi di “Active Content” includono Java e ActiveX di Microsoft.
Funzionamento
L’Active Content permette ai siti web di offrire funzionalità interattive e dinamiche, che vanno oltre la semplice visualizzazione di testo e immagini statiche. Questo codice può eseguire una vasta gamma di operazioni, come aggiornare contenuti in tempo reale, validare moduli, eseguire animazioni e fornire funzionalità avanzate di navigazione.
Esempi Comuni
- Java: Un linguaggio di programmazione che permette agli sviluppatori di creare applet, piccole applicazioni che possono essere eseguite all’interno di una pagina web.
- ActiveX (Microsoft): Una tecnologia sviluppata da Microsoft che consente ai componenti software di essere riutilizzati su una rete, in particolare all’interno del browser Internet Explorer, per eseguire attività specifiche come visualizzare file multimediali o interagire con applicazioni installate.
Vantaggi
- Interattività: Aggiunge elementi interattivi ai siti web, migliorando l’esperienza utente.
- Dinamismo: Permette di aggiornare i contenuti senza necessità di ricaricare l’intera pagina.
- Funzionalità Avanzate: Abilita funzioni complesse come giochi online, grafica interattiva e streaming multimediale.
Sicurezza
L’uso di Active Content può comportare rischi per la sicurezza. Poiché il codice viene eseguito sul dispositivo dell’utente, esiste la possibilità che contenuti maligni sfruttino questa tecnologia per eseguire operazioni non autorizzate. Pertanto, i browser moderni includono misure di sicurezza per limitare l’esecuzione di Active Content non sicuro. Gli utenti sono inoltre incoraggiati a mantenere aggiornati i propri software e a utilizzare estensioni o impostazioni del browser per controllare quali contenuti attivi possono essere eseguiti.
Conclusione
L’Active Content rappresenta una componente fondamentale per la moderna esperienza web, offrendo funzionalità dinamiche e interattive che arricchiscono la navigazione degli utenti. Tuttavia, è essenziale gestire con attenzione i potenziali rischi di sicurezza associati a questa tecnologia, adottando misure preventive e mantenendo un ambiente di navigazione sicuro.